The City of Antigo does allow snowmobiles on the road when the snowmobile trails in Langlade County around Antigo are open in Zone B.
Snowmobiles are allowed to travel from a residence or lodging establishment within the city limits. They must use the shortest distance that is necessary for a person to operate a snowmobile to the trail that is closest to that residence or lodging establishment. It is that person’s responsibility to determine the shortest route.
Snowmobiles must yield the right of way to other traffic and pedestrians, and such operation is only permitted when the snowmobile trails are officially open in Zone B.
The City of Antigo also has an ordinance making it illegal to operate a snowmobile in any parks or cemeteries, even if the operation is to and from the trail.
